How to Gain Access to Members Forums

Post by Ulwar »

If you are a current member who is recreating your account, or a new member who has just been accepted, you won't have access to the Member's Forums. To gain access to the Member's Forums, you need to:

1. Click on Usergroups in the top navigation bar.
2. Under "Join a Group", make sure the pick list says "Members", and click "View Information".
3. Click the button that says "Join Group".

The moderator will see your attempt to join the group and will approve it. You will be notified by email when this has been completed.
